Output e4ee817957c68443f2fc12f6b34a94e145f2329c949a280b7676db85309e8968:0

value
126646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45e2c57f64c4c5d0b45932d900da5ccd10dfc165 OP_EQUAL
address
MEGgX2Phc35bxmA43H1u7HGymEWnfRjUNS
transaction
e4ee817957c68443f2fc12f6b34a94e145f2329c949a280b7676db85309e8968
spent
true